当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

kvm虚拟化平台,深入解析KVM虚拟化平台,架构、优势与实战应用

kvm虚拟化平台,深入解析KVM虚拟化平台,架构、优势与实战应用

深入解析KVM虚拟化平台,涵盖其架构、优势与实战应用。本文详细阐述了KVM虚拟化技术的核心概念,并从架构设计和实际应用角度,为读者提供了全面了解KVM虚拟化平台的途径。...

深入解析KVM虚拟化平台,涵盖其架构、优势与实战应用。本文详细阐述了KVM虚拟化技术的核心概念,并从架构设计和实际应用角度,为读者提供了全面了解KVM虚拟化平台的途径。

随着云计算技术的快速发展,虚拟化技术已成为现代数据中心的核心技术之一,KVM(Kernel-based Virtual Machine)作为一种开源的虚拟化技术,凭借其高性能、低成本和易用性等特点,受到了广大用户的青睐,本文将从KVM虚拟化平台的架构、优势以及实战应用等方面进行深入解析,帮助读者全面了解KVM虚拟化技术。

KVM虚拟化平台架构

1、虚拟化技术概述

虚拟化技术是一种将物理资源(如CPU、内存、硬盘等)抽象化,模拟出多个虚拟资源的技术,通过虚拟化技术,可以实现多操作系统、多应用在同一物理服务器上运行,提高资源利用率。

kvm虚拟化平台,深入解析KVM虚拟化平台,架构、优势与实战应用

2、KVM虚拟化平台架构

KVM(Kernel-based Virtual Machine)是基于Linux内核的虚拟化技术,它将虚拟化功能集成到Linux内核中,实现了硬件级别的虚拟化,KVM虚拟化平台架构主要由以下几部分组成:

(1)物理主机:运行KVM内核的物理服务器,负责虚拟机的运行和管理。

(2)虚拟机:运行在物理主机上的虚拟计算机,具有独立的操作系统、应用程序和硬件配置。

(3)虚拟化内核模块:集成在Linux内核中的虚拟化模块,负责管理虚拟机的创建、运行和资源分配。

(4)虚拟化API:提供对虚拟化功能的访问接口,如VIRTLIB、libvirt等。

(5)管理工具:如virsh、virt-install等,用于管理虚拟机。

KVM虚拟化平台优势

1、高性能

KVM虚拟化平台采用硬件辅助虚拟化技术,如Intel VT-x和AMD-V,将虚拟化功能集成到CPU中,从而提高虚拟机的性能,与传统的软件虚拟化技术相比,KVM虚拟化平台在性能上具有明显优势。

kvm虚拟化平台,深入解析KVM虚拟化平台,架构、优势与实战应用

2、低成本

KVM虚拟化平台是开源软件,用户可以免费使用,KVM虚拟化平台对硬件要求不高,可以在通用硬件上运行,降低了虚拟化项目的成本。

3、易用性

KVM虚拟化平台提供了丰富的管理工具,如virsh、virt-install等,简化了虚拟机的创建、配置和管理过程,KVM虚拟化平台与主流的云平台和虚拟化管理平台(如OpenStack、VMware vSphere等)具有良好的兼容性。

4、安全性

KVM虚拟化平台采用内核级别的隔离技术,确保虚拟机之间互不干扰,提高了系统的安全性,KVM虚拟化平台还支持安全启动、安全存储等功能,进一步增强了系统的安全性。

KVM虚拟化平台实战应用

1、企业级应用

KVM虚拟化平台在企业级应用中具有广泛的应用场景,如服务器虚拟化、桌面虚拟化、云平台搭建等,以下列举几个具体的应用案例:

(1)服务器虚拟化:通过KVM虚拟化技术,可以将多台物理服务器虚拟化为多个虚拟机,提高资源利用率,降低硬件成本。

kvm虚拟化平台,深入解析KVM虚拟化平台,架构、优势与实战应用

(2)桌面虚拟化:利用KVM虚拟化技术,可以实现桌面虚拟化,将桌面操作系统运行在服务器上,用户可以通过网络访问虚拟桌面,提高桌面系统的安全性和稳定性。

(3)云平台搭建:KVM虚拟化平台可以作为OpenStack等云平台的基础设施,实现弹性计算、存储和网络等功能。

2、教育培训

KVM虚拟化平台在教育领域具有广泛的应用前景,如实验室搭建、课程演示等,以下列举几个具体的应用案例:

(1)实验室搭建:利用KVM虚拟化技术,可以轻松搭建虚拟实验室,为学生提供实践操作环境。

(2)课程演示:教师可以利用KVM虚拟化平台演示复杂的系统架构和操作过程,提高教学质量。

KVM虚拟化平台作为一种高性能、低成本、易用性强的虚拟化技术,在云计算时代具有广阔的应用前景,本文从KVM虚拟化平台的架构、优势以及实战应用等方面进行了深入解析,希望对读者了解和掌握KVM虚拟化技术有所帮助。

黑狐家游戏

发表评论

最新文章